Topic description
This topic provides an introduction to, and critical analysis of, the nature and purposes of curriculum in education. It develops students’ knowledge, skills and understandings in designing teaching and learning programs within contemporary understandings of curriculum and pedagogy, for a specific learning area. The focus is particularly on the middle years of schooling.
Educational aims
This topic enables students to develop and apply their knowledge, skills and understandings of curriculum and pedagogy to design teaching and learning programs and resources for a specific learning area.
Expected learning outcomes
For successful completion of this topic students will:

  • Critically analyse curriculum policy documents and their underlying values

  • Demonstrate knowledge of the features and purposes of curriculum frameworks

  • Design short term (unit and lesson) teaching and learning programs and resources for a particular learning area

  • Justify decisions made in designing teaching, learning and assessment plans, in relation to theories and principles of learning
